Thiago has finally launched a signal flare for his revival. He fired a crucial shot in Jeonbuk Hyundai's thrilling comeback victory.

Jeonbuk Hyundai secured a valuable three points by defeating Ulsan Hyundai 3-1 in the home game of the Hana Bank K League 1 2025 Round 17, held at Jeonju World Cup Stadium on the 31st of last month. With this victory, Jeonbuk has maintained its position at the top of the league, extending their unbeaten streak to 13 matches. At the same time, they avenged their painful defeat to Ulsan away earlier this season.

The one who sealed the game was Thiago. He made a clean finish receiving a sharp pass from Lee Seung-woo in stoppage time, contributing to Jeonbuk's third goal and determining the team's victory.

After the match, Thiago said, "Despite the tough flow, there was solid preparation, and as a result, we were able to bring home the victory. I'm happy to be able to repay the fans."

He has struggled since last season, and this season, his opportunities have also been limited. However, he has been gradually regaining his form by scoring in consecutive matches recently. As his thirst for goals has been quenched, he has begun to show signs of revival.

"Goals are always welcome, but I won’t be satisfied here. It is important to show consistent performance. I want to be a striker that the team needs," Thiago vowed, showing a determined expression as if he still had more to prove.

His Jeonbuk career has not been smooth from the beginning. After making a splash with Daejeon Hana Citizen, he joined Jeonbuk but did not perform to expectations. Before the season began, transfer rumors even surfaced. There were realistic possibilities of leaving the team.

Thiago revealed, "The transfer offers were real. However, I had a contract, and I wanted to dedicate myself to Jeonbuk. Even if I couldn’t play, I wanted to help the team. Now that the coach has given me the opportunity, I will surely repay that trust."

Jeonbuk is currently regarded as the most formidable team in the league. After a brief period of instability at the beginning of the season, they quickly regrouped and brought back the DNA of their dynasty. Unlike the past when they were powerless after conceding, Jeonbuk has become a team that turns crises into strength.

Coach Poei expressed deep satisfaction with this team transformation. He emphasized, "Now our players have gained confidence that they can win against any opponent. That is the biggest takeaway."

Thiago nodded in agreement. He stated, "The coach emphasizes to the players every day what attitude is needed and how to approach training to aim for victory. We all believe in that message and focus on training."

Jeonbuk is trying to prove once again their nickname as the "dynasty club." At the forefront is Thiago, who was once overlooked but now stands proudly as a key player for the team. The striker, once on the verge of being released, is rising again as a central force.
